Stick to Classic Coastal Colors
Coastal design is known for its iconic beachy palette, so set the scene with a few seaside colors. Stock up on oceany blues, sandy beiges, and crisp seafoam whites. And if you’re craving a pop of color, a sunny yellow or a playful orange should do.

What is coastal style bathroom?
A coastal bathroom is a relaxed style of bathroom, using colours and textures inspired by the beach. To create a modern coastal bathroom, you will want to incorporate natural materials and neutral tones in your design.

What is beachy decor?
Coastal design is characterized by the reflection of natural seaside elements—surf, sand, and sky—in the home through color and texture. It is often confused with nautical design style.
What kind of art looks good in a bathroom?
In general photographs, prints, and other works that are professionally framed, with a sealed back, will fare well as bathroom wall hangings, unlikely to mildew or warp. Ceramic and glass plates or sculpture pieces, as you might imagine, also make durable bathroom art choices.
